  • Writing more casual words 

Do you have a habit of writing more casual words in your sentences? Don’t panic, it’s okay to use common words. Usage of normal words is quite fine when you are writing the formal or semi-formal letter in the IELTS general module. On the other hand, the academic version wouldn’t allow a test taker to utilize a casual tone in their writing style. So, we truly advise you to avoid writing words or phrases such as “Am I right?” instead of this you can use something more meaningful.

Moreover, you can use a more appropriate writing style, formal tone, correct spellings, the average length of sentences and perfect grammar so that you can gain 8+ bands in a limited duration.   • Exceeding the given word limit

We have seen most of the students committing this mistake more often. According to the test taker, they usually think that writing more will help the examiner understand their viewpoint in a more constructive way. However, this whole thinking is not at all correct. Exceeding the word limit will surely shake your entire time management skill. Moreover, you have to face many harmful consequences related to this. You can also write clear cut essays in the given words.

For attaining full marks you don’t have to exceed the word limit. The examiner will not at all read your long essay with so much attention. As they have to check a lot of sheets so they will surely give importance to the crisp and clear answers.   • Copy content from the essay 

It is often seen that students usually copy the content from the question. Moreover, this will surely portray a negative impression on the mind of the examiner. You have to learn the art of refreshing. As this is the only thing that can work wonders for your case. Keep in mind that you have to write the whole essay with an informed mind. If you follow the wrong path then it will surely put your entire preparation in vain.

If you copy the content directly from the question then the examiner will never count these words in the essay.   • Missing the supporting examples 

There is no denying the fact that using vital examples is the most important element in any essay. It doesn’t matter what types of ideas you are sharing but your essay should have suitable examples.  The presence of examples usually helps the examiner to relate to the essay in a more structured manner. In the IELTS writing task, you are absolutely free to write examples.
